NSC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

1,527 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Norfolk Southern (NSC)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$37.9B — up 7.4% from $35.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 124 funds opened new NSC positions and 82 closed out — a net gain of 42 holders — while 481 added to existing stakes and 567 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Dodge & Cox, adding an estimated $914M. The largest seller was Capital International Investors, cutting an estimated $1.13B.
